  • How is the weather in Antioch?

    Antioch has cold winters, with temperatures around 19-32°F (-7-0°C) and moderate snowfall, while summers are warm and humid, typically reaching 66-85°F (19-29°C). Spring and autumn bring milder, sometimes rainy days and cool evenings.

  • When is the best time to visit Antioch?

    Late spring and early autumn are often recommended for comfortable weather and local festivals. Summer appeals to many with lake activities and outdoor concerts, while winter is quieter, often preferred for cozy indoor stays.
